Umberto Eco on the future of books. Jon Noble writes: "Umberto Eco gave a talk at the Library of Alexandria on the future of the book. The lecture is reported on in Al-Ahram, while the full text of the talk is available at the Bibliotecha Alexandria website." Eco, author of everyone's favourite medieval monastery library murder mystery, has one of the largest private libraries in the world. He claims that although electronic information will have a niche, the supposed disadvantages of printed books over interactive digital media actually guarantee their survival. [LISNews.com]
